Historic Crewe hotel sold off £1.5m guide price

Royal Hotel

The Royal Hotel, close to Crewe railway station, has been sold by specialist hotel and leisure agents Graham + Sibbald.

The fee was undisclosed, but the 36-bed hotel, bar and function venue, had a guide price of £1.5m.

Set on Nantwich Road, the hotel occupies a three-storey end of terrace Victorian property. It is classed as locally listed and a heritage asset for the town.

The sale was carried out on behalf of a private pension fund to Crewe Hotels, part of Brilliant Hotels, following a full open marketing campaign.

The hotel boasts a completely refurbished function room with its own dedicated bar. The Corner Bar, which was also recently refurbished, provides what has historically been a popular locals bar.
